Message ID | 20230125195401.4183544-33-jonathan.kim@amd.com (mailing list archive) |
---|---|
State | New, archived |
Headers | show |
Series | Upstream of kernel support for AMDGPU ISA debugging | expand |
Am 2023-01-25 um 14:54 schrieb Jonathan Kim: > Bump the minor version to declare debugging capability is now > available. > > Signed-off-by: Jonathan Kim <jonathan.kim@amd.com> > Reviewed-by: Felix Kuehling <felix.kuehling@amd.com> This needs to be bumped to 1.13 once you rebase on the latest staging. With that fixed, the patch is Reviewed-by: Felix Kuehling <Felix.Kuehling@amd.com> > --- > drivers/gpu/drm/amd/amdkfd/kfd_chardev.c | 1 - > include/uapi/linux/kfd_ioctl.h | 3 ++- > 2 files changed, 2 insertions(+), 2 deletions(-) > > diff --git a/drivers/gpu/drm/amd/amdkfd/kfd_chardev.c b/drivers/gpu/drm/amd/amdkfd/kfd_chardev.c > index da74a6ef4d9b..c28d4b2dd0ef 100644 > --- a/drivers/gpu/drm/amd/amdkfd/kfd_chardev.c > +++ b/drivers/gpu/drm/amd/amdkfd/kfd_chardev.c > @@ -2896,7 +2896,6 @@ static int kfd_ioctl_set_debug_trap(struct file *filep, struct kfd_process *p, v > if (!r) > target->exception_enable_mask = args->enable.exception_mask; > > - pr_warn("Debug functions limited\n"); > break; > case KFD_IOC_DBG_TRAP_DISABLE: > r = kfd_dbg_trap_disable(target); > diff --git a/include/uapi/linux/kfd_ioctl.h b/include/uapi/linux/kfd_ioctl.h > index 9ef4eed45c19..a0efe1ccdbd6 100644 > --- a/include/uapi/linux/kfd_ioctl.h > +++ b/include/uapi/linux/kfd_ioctl.h > @@ -37,9 +37,10 @@ > * - 1.9 - Add available memory ioctl > * - 1.10 - Add SMI profiler event log > * - 1.11 - Add unified memory for ctx save/restore area > + * - 1.12 - Add debugger API > */ > #define KFD_IOCTL_MAJOR_VERSION 1 > -#define KFD_IOCTL_MINOR_VERSION 11 > +#define KFD_IOCTL_MINOR_VERSION 12 > > struct kfd_ioctl_get_version_args { > __u32 major_version; /* from KFD */
diff --git a/drivers/gpu/drm/amd/amdkfd/kfd_chardev.c b/drivers/gpu/drm/amd/amdkfd/kfd_chardev.c index da74a6ef4d9b..c28d4b2dd0ef 100644 --- a/drivers/gpu/drm/amd/amdkfd/kfd_chardev.c +++ b/drivers/gpu/drm/amd/amdkfd/kfd_chardev.c @@ -2896,7 +2896,6 @@ static int kfd_ioctl_set_debug_trap(struct file *filep, struct kfd_process *p, v if (!r) target->exception_enable_mask = args->enable.exception_mask; - pr_warn("Debug functions limited\n"); break; case KFD_IOC_DBG_TRAP_DISABLE: r = kfd_dbg_trap_disable(target); diff --git a/include/uapi/linux/kfd_ioctl.h b/include/uapi/linux/kfd_ioctl.h index 9ef4eed45c19..a0efe1ccdbd6 100644 --- a/include/uapi/linux/kfd_ioctl.h +++ b/include/uapi/linux/kfd_ioctl.h @@ -37,9 +37,10 @@ * - 1.9 - Add available memory ioctl * - 1.10 - Add SMI profiler event log * - 1.11 - Add unified memory for ctx save/restore area + * - 1.12 - Add debugger API */ #define KFD_IOCTL_MAJOR_VERSION 1 -#define KFD_IOCTL_MINOR_VERSION 11 +#define KFD_IOCTL_MINOR_VERSION 12 struct kfd_ioctl_get_version_args { __u32 major_version; /* from KFD */